Why Dunspey?
Drawing from the Gaelic "dùn" for fort and the River Spey, this name evokes a stronghold by a swift, salmon-rich river. It conjures images of ancient stone walls and clear, rushing waters, a landscape of enduring strength and natural bounty. The name carries a timeless, noble resonance.
